A smoke is different than a flare and a standard T1 flare is different from a marine flare. What you are seeing in the main are T1 smokes - these are not flares and they are non noxic - although they do smell a bit and can make you cough. You simply cannot sell or buy toxic items! ScotGov are looking at a new bill to prohibit the sale of both T1 smokes and T1 flares but it is needless as current law already dictates it is illegal to fire a firework or pyrotechnic device in a public place, it's simply that the law is not being enforced . | |

The pyro scene at games has been superb of late… on 13:14 - May 18 by TJS | I always wonder if coloured smoke bombs are manufactured specifically for use at football. I can't see who else would use them on any significant scale. |
Sales of smokes for football probably equate to less than 10% Other uses apart from general fun include weddings (particularly Asian), gender reveals, photography, battle reenactments, video shoots etc etc | |
